    I'm eating the south beach way - and I love it. I've been eating this way since May and I've lost a total of 25lbs. (I was still dieting before May and exercising). But I love this way of eating, because I don't feel restricted on food. Yes, the white flour is off limits, (potatoes, white rice, white bread, corn) but look at everything else you can eat. You can still eat sweet potatoes, brown rice or wild rice and 100% wheat bread. You can eat anything and everything. I love it.     With exercise and the South Beach Diet I lost roughly 50 pounds about 4 years ago. I LOVED the food and it was really wonderful!

    I didn't keep it up though and I ended up gaining it all back.

    I chose not to do it this time for the following reasons: 1) I don't want the trouble of cooking the recipes, life for me doesn't give me as much time for cooking anymore and the ingredients are slightly more expensive than we can afford now. 2) I wanted a life style change and knew that I likely wouldn't stick with the SBD for life. I feel I'm learning more about proper eating without being told what to eat.
